Responsibilities:
- Identify, evaluate, and manage partner factories, conduct on-site inspections, recommend process improvement, and prepare detailed audit reports.
- Supervise manufacturing activities, including verifying production process verification, ensuring compliance with local factory construction standards, and supporting compliance with policies and procurement initiatives.
- Plan and oversee logistics operations for manufacturing, optimizing transportation, inventory, tariffs, and production flow to ensure efficiency and cost-effectiveness.
- Establish quality objectives for the manufacturing system, establish key control features, identify critical requirements, and deliver actionable recommendations to improve production processes and ensure high quality output.
Qualifications:
- Over 8 years of production management experience in complete vehicle manufacturing for a major automotive OEM.
- Proven expertise in managing SKD projects, with comprehensive knowledge of the declaration process and experience in handling declarations for general assembly factories and overseeing SKD production qualification assembly.
- Strong communication and coordination skills.
- Prior work experience with a major automotive OEM.
